WWE has the fallout from Roadblock: End of the Line on an all new Monday Night Raw from the The Schottenstein Center in Columbus Ohio.

WWE.com lead story:
In the wake of Roadblock: End of the Line, how deep will the shockwaves be felt from the controversial ending of the WWE Universal Championship Match between Kevin Owens and Roman Reigns and the destruction that took place as a result? WWE.com has some ideas.

While it seemed like the best friendship of Kevin Owens and Chris Jericho was on the rocks, by the end of the night, they were back reunited against Roman Reigns and then Seth Rollins. As Owens continues as champion, he and his BFF Jericho will likely kick off Raw with a promo segment celebrating and looking ahead to the Royal Rumble.

The other major title match was the Raw Women’s Title, which was defended in a 30 minute Iron Man match between Sasha Banks and Charlotte. Banks tapped out with only 2 seconds left to tie the score at 2 falls apiece. Then Charlotte Flair continued her PPV winning streak by taking the third and decisive fall in overtime, becoming four-time champion. This was billed as the final match in their feud so the next chapter for both women begins to unfold tonight on Raw.

New Day finally lost the WWE Tag Team Titles to Cesaro and Sheamus, and seemed somewhat heelish in the match. However, after the match they had a nice moment with Cesaro, excluding Sheamus, who grabbed the titles and posed solo. The next chapter in both the Cesaro/Sheamus team as well as New Day and the entire Tag Division starts tonight on Raw.

There might not have been a title change in the Cruiserweight Division at the PPV, but things were shaken up in a big way. First Austin Aries served as a commentator, setting himself up for a Cruiserweight Division debut when his injuries heel. Then, after the match, Neville returned to a big ovation before turning heel and attacking Rich Swann and TJP. He will address the WWE Universe on Raw and look ahead to a Cruiserweight Title match against Rich Swann.

All this plus Mick Foley/Sami Zayn, the possible debut of Emmalina, Enzo, Big Cass and Rusev and much more!
